According to the spokesperson of the police in Mopani, Capt Moatshe Ngoepe, it is alleged that the deceased, Bethuel Mamaila (29), had proceeded to his former girlfriend's home during the night of the incident. The statement indicates that the occupants of the deceased's home saw Mamaila from a distance.
They dispersed and locked themselves inside different rooms, after realizing that the deceased was armed. The victim, Mokgadi Maake (20), and her mother locked themselves inside one room. On arrival, Mamaila forced open the door of the room in which Maake and her mother, Mrs Rosemary Lebea (60), had locked themselves.
According to the police statement, he chopped Maake with a panga on the head, until she collapsed and died at the scene. He then proceeded to Lebea whom he also chopped on the head. Lebea was taken to the nearby Nkhensani Hospital, where her condition was reportedly stable at the time of going to press.
Mamaila went back to his home after the incident. The statement indicates that, on arrival at home, he allegedly drank a poisonous liquid substance. The police found him lying in the street later that night. They took him to Nkhensani Hospital, where he died on Tuesday morning.
According to the statement, Maake and Mamaila had a love affair over the past years, and that Maake had jilted him recently. Mamaila was not willing to part ways with Maake, and he consequently developed a spirit of jealousy towards her. The police are investigating the matter further.
